Comment fusionner des fichiers PowerPoint avec Python

Ce didacticiel rapide explique comment fusionner des fichiers PowerPoint à l’aide de Python. Il contient des étapes détaillées pour configurer l’IDE pour l’utilisation de l’API requise, la logique du programme en termes d’étapes et un exemple de code exécutable pour combiner des diapositives PowerPoint à l’aide de Python. Différents types de filtres sont également abordés pour combiner les feuilles de calcul souhaitées uniquement à partir des présentations cibles.

Étapes pour fusionner des présentations PowerPoint à l’aide de Python

  1. Définissez l’environnement sur utiliser Aspose.Slides pour Python via .NET pour fusionner les diapositives
  2. Chargez la destination presentation où d’autres présentations doivent être fusionnées
  3. Chargez toutes les présentations cibles à partir desquelles slides doivent être clonés
  4. Parcourez la collection de diapositives de chaque présentation cible
  5. Appelez la méthode add_clone() pour ajouter la diapositive à la présentation de destination
  6. Enregistrez la présentation de destination après avoir obtenu des diapositives de toutes les présentations cibles

Ce processus étape par étape décrit le processus pour * combiner plusieurs PowerPoints en un seul à l’aide de Python *. Le processus est assez simple car nous ouvrons la présentation où les diapositives de différentes présentations doivent être ajoutées, suivies de l’ouverture des présentations cibles dont les diapositives doivent être fusionnées. Dans les étapes finales, plusieurs boucles for sont exécutées pour chacune des présentations cibles et des diapositives sont ajoutées à la présentation de destination à l’aide de la méthode add_clone().

Code pour combiner des fichiers PowerPoint à l’aide de Python

Ce code illustre le développement d’un combinateur PPTX utilisant Python. La classe Presentation est utilisée pour charger les diapositives de destination et cible car cette classe contient des fonctionnalités permettant d’accéder à la collection de diapositives d’une présentation existante et fournit également des méthodes pour cloner ces diapositives dans la présentation de destination. Vous pouvez appliquer différents filtres pour éviter le clonage de toutes les diapositives de la présentation cible en vérifiant l’ID ou le nom de la diapositive, voire le contenu de la présentation.

Nous avons été témoins de la tâche consistant à * combiner des diapositives à l’aide de Python *. Si vous voulez apprendre la création d’une présentation, référez-vous à l’article sur comment créer un PPT avec Python.

 Français